Former Democrat Presidential hopeful Andrew Yang announced via Twitter that he and his wife ‘are moving to Georgia.’ The wording here is crucial. Yang didn’t say that he was staying there to help, but that he and his wife are “moving” to the state to help.
This comes on the back of his original tweet calling for a coalition to “coordinate resources” and “everyone who campaigned for Joe should get ready to head to Georgia.”
Georgia law allows anyone that is a legal primary resident the ability to register to vote. It should be noted that it is a felony to move to Georgia for the sole purpose of voting, only to leave shortly after. The deadline to register to vote in Georgia before the runoff is December 7th.
